Once the application process is closed, a lottery will be held to determine which qualifying applicants will get the $500 monthly payments. To be eligible, applicants must live in Chicago, be 18 years or older, have household income of less than or equal to 250% of the Federal Poverty Line, and have experienced a negative economic hardship due to COVID-19. The Chicago Resilient Communities Pilot will beone of the largest monthly cash assistance programs in the nation and will support5,000 low-income households with $500 a month for 12 months to provide greater financial stability and support an equitable economic recovery. Households to receive the cash assistance will be selected by a lottery. In total, 5,000 households will be randomly selected to receive the funds.
